Football Recap: Pinnacle Pioneers vs. Liberty Lions
After flying high against Chaparral last Friday, Pinnacle came back down to earth. The Pinnacle Pioneers fell just short of the Liberty Lions by a score of 32-29 on Friday. The Pioneers have struggled against the Lions recently, as their game on Friday was their fifth consecutive lost matchup.
Despite the loss, Pinnacle still got an impressive performance from Wyatt Horton, who threw for 278 yards and two touchdowns, and also rushed for 32 yards and a touchdown. Jace Pina was Horton's top target, picking up 99 receiving yards and a touchdown.
Hayden Fletcher continued his habit of posting crazy stat lines for Liberty, throwing for 335 yards and three touchdowns. Braxton Huynh was Fletcher's top target, picking up 102 receiving yards and a touchdown.
Pinnacle's defeat dropped their record down to 4-3. As for Liberty, the win made it two in a row for them and bumps their season record up to 5-1.
